Hello!

My Brazilian spouse and I are gathering our documents for the IR-1 spouse visa. We are currently both living in Brazil. Could anyone give advice about how to mail the package to the Chicago lockbox? Does the lockbox accept deliveries from UPS, DHL, or Fedex? I am very wary of the Brazilian post office these days. Thank you!

My fiance and I were both in Brazil when we mailed our fiance Visa petition to the Texas address in Lewisville. We used FedEx and paid about 350 BRL for it, took 8 days to deliver (from Porto Alegre, where I live). I believe you could do the same to deliver in Chicago, or alternatively go to a post office and ask about your options. I've mailed multiple docs to multiple countries through the post here and never had a problem, the most expensive options give you a tracking code so you'll know when it's delivered. Not sure about where you are in Brazil, but I particularly find our post service quite efficient and reliable.

Go back to the I-130 form page and look at the mailing instructions.  You'll find a street address on Dearborn to use with any courier.  Don't use the PO Box
